Hadoop学习17--yarn配置篇-基本配置节点

Posted ZFYCH_Love

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Hadoop学习17--yarn配置篇-基本配置节点相关的知识,希望对你有一定的参考价值。

<configuration>
  <property>
    <name>yarn.nodemanager.aux-services</name>
    <value>mapreduce.shuffle</value>
  </property>
  <property>
    <name>yarn.nodemanager.aux-services.mapreduce.shuffle.class</name>
    <value>org.apache.hadoop.mapred.ShuffleHandler</value>
  </property>
</configuration>

为了能够运行MapReduce程序,需要让各个NodeManager在启动时加载shuffle server,shuffle server实际上是Jetty/Netty Server,Reduce Task通过该server从各个NodeManager上远程拷贝Map Task产生的中间结果。上面增加的两个配置均用于指定shuffle serve。如果YARN集群有多个节点,你还要配置yarn.resourcemanager.address等参数

 

以上是关于Hadoop学习17--yarn配置篇-基本配置节点的主要内容,如果未能解决你的问题,请参考以下文章

Hadoop配置第1节-JDK的安装

大数据学习笔记~Hadoop基础篇

Hadoop学习问题记录之基础篇

hadoop环境安装配置介绍与步骤

Hadoop篇05Hadoop配置集群时间同步

大数据实战——hadoop集群组件启动及服务组件配置修改